Abstract
CWinXPButtonST
is a CButtonST
derived class that emulates the look'n'feel of the buttons (or menu items) found in Office XP and, maybe, in
Windows XP. Button borders can have square or rounded corners.
This is just an example on how CButtonST
can be used to create other button styles not supplied by default.
Functions
CWinXPButtonST
has only one function.
SetRounded
This function enables or disables the rounded border for the button.
DWORD SetRounded(BOOL bRounded, BOOL bRepaint = TRUE)
Remarks
CButtonST
architecture makes possible to produce a whole range of buttons not available by default.
If someone implements new button styles I will happy to include his code in the next CButtonST
demo application.
Disclaimer
THE SOFTWARE AND THE ACCOMPANYING FILES ARE DISTRIBUTED "AS IS" AND WITHOUT ANY WARRANTIES WHETHER EXPRESSED OR IMPLIED.
NO REPONSIBILITIES FOR POSSIBLE DAMAGES OR EVEN FUNCTIONALITY CAN BE TAKEN.
THE USER MUST ASSUME THE ENTIRE RISK OF USING THIS SOFTWARE.
Terms of use
THIS SOFTWARE IS FREE FOR PERSONAL USE OR FREEWARE APPLICATIONS. IF YOU USE THIS SOFTWARE IN COMMERCIAL OR SHAREWARE APPLICATIONS
THEN DONATIONS GRATEFULLY ACCEPTED
Davide Calabro'
P.O. Box 65
21019 Somma Lombardo (VA)
Italy
SoftechSoftware homepage
SoftechSoftware Email